Abstract
Applying network coding to a wireless cooperative communication network always proves beneficial, in terms of gains in spatial diversity, improved coverage and channel capacity. In this paper, a relay-selection method for a bidirectional (two-way) wireless cooperative communication system is proposed. A single best relay node or set of relay nodes are selected to jointly forward the combined data streams from two users. The method is based on the value of the log-likelihood ratio of the received signal at each relay node in the system. Performance is measured in terms of bit error rate (BER) curves and outage probability curves. A comparison with opportunistic relaying is carried out.
